Transaction a8fad1a6042a02cf13eedd3fa81ee229045ad404f7813cbea31a97efbdab1c4e
1 Input
1 Output
-
a8fad1a6042a02cf13eedd3fa81ee229045ad404f7813cbea31a97efbdab1c4e:0
- value
- 809563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 defc9a5c7b1120ab9e099758f93dd0f5018e5db1 OP_EQUAL
- address
- 3N24YHuv2PSw6jYeh2WQdij9bxygP1mUyn